I when and reinvented the wheel anyway. 2 pipe wrenches and remove the supercharger belt to get it out of the way. Put one on the rusty shaft coming from the water pump and let it bump against the aluminum bracket that has the 2 idler pulleys for the supercharger belt. Put the other wrench on the shaft coming from the fan that's shaped like a nut about 1 3/4". Turn counterclockwise. By having the one wrench bump up against something then you can put all your a$$ into pulling on the other wrench. Once it snaps loose you can turn it by hand the rest of the way.
